Thanks to visit codestin.com
Credit goes to github.com

Skip to content

Commit 7bca926

Browse files
committed
fixes, updates, patches
1 parent 948cf25 commit 7bca926

10 files changed

Lines changed: 20 additions & 20 deletions

File tree

plugins/dbms/access/connector.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-53,14 +53,14 @@ def fetchall(self):
5353
try:
5454
return self.cursor.fetchall()
5555
except pyodbc.ProgrammingError, msg:
56-
logger.warn(msg[1])
56+
logger.warn("(remote) %s" % msg[1])
5757
return None
5858

5959
def execute(self, query):
6060
try:
6161
self.cursor.execute(query)
6262
except (pyodbc.OperationalError, pyodbc.ProgrammingError), msg:
63-
logger.warn(msg[1])
63+
logger.warn("(remote) %s" % msg[1])
6464
except pyodbc.Error, msg:
6565
raise sqlmapConnectionException, msg[1]
6666

plugins/dbms/db2/connector.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
#!/usr/bin/env python
22

33
"""
4-
$Id$
4+
$Id$
55
66
Copyright (c) 2006-2012 sqlmap developers (http://www.sqlmap.org/)
77
See the file 'doc/COPYING' for copying permission
@@ -45,14 +45,14 @@ def fetchall(self):
4545
try:
4646
return self.cursor.fetchall()
4747
except ibm_db_dbi.ProgrammingError, msg:
48-
logger.warn(msg[1])
48+
logger.warn("(remote) %s" % msg[1])
4949
return None
5050

5151
def execute(self, query):
5252
try:
5353
self.cursor.execute(query)
5454
except (ibm_db_dbi.OperationalError, ibm_db_dbi.ProgrammingError), msg:
55-
logger.warn(msg[1])
55+
logger.warn("(remote) %s" % msg[1])
5656
except ibm_db_dbi.InternalError, msg:
5757
raise sqlmapConnectionException, msg[1]
5858

plugins/dbms/firebird/connector.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-50,14 +50,14 @@ def fetchall(self):
5050
try:
5151
return self.cursor.fetchall()
5252
except kinterbasdb.OperationalError, msg:
53-
logger.warn(msg[1])
53+
logger.warn("(remote) %s" % msg[1])
5454
return None
5555

5656
def execute(self, query):
5757
try:
5858
self.cursor.execute(query)
5959
except kinterbasdb.OperationalError, msg:
60-
logger.warn(msg[1])
60+
logger.warn("(remote) %s" % msg[1])
6161
except kinterbasdb.Error, msg:
6262
raise sqlmapConnectionException, msg[1]
6363

plugins/dbms/mssqlserver/connector.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-52,7 +52,7 @@ def fetchall(self):
5252
try:
5353
return self.cursor.fetchall()
5454
except (pymssql.ProgrammingError, pymssql.OperationalError, _mssql.MssqlDatabaseException), msg:
55-
logger.warn(msg)
55+
logger.warn("(remote) %s" % msg)
5656
return None
5757

5858
def execute(self, query):
@@ -62,7 +62,7 @@ def execute(self, query):
6262
self.cursor.execute(utf8encode(query))
6363
retVal = True
6464
except (pymssql.OperationalError, pymssql.ProgrammingError), msg:
65-
logger.warn(msg)
65+
logger.warn("(remote) %s" % msg)
6666
except pymssql.InternalError, msg:
6767
raise sqlmapConnectionException, msg
6868

plugins/dbms/mysql/connector.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 def execute(self, query):
5757
self.cursor.execute(query)
5858
retVal = True
5959
except (pymysql.OperationalError, pymysql.ProgrammingError), msg:
60-
logger.warn(msg[1])
60+
logger.warn("(remote) %s" % msg[1])
6161
except pymysql.InternalError, msg:
6262
raise sqlmapConnectionException, msg[1]
6363

plugins/dbms/oracle/connector.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,7 @@ def fetchall(self):
5656
try:
5757
return self.cursor.fetchall()
5858
except cx_Oracle.InterfaceError, msg:
59-
logger.warn(msg)
59+
logger.warn("(remote) %s" % msg)
6060
return None
6161

6262
def execute(self, query):
@@ -66,7 +66,7 @@ def execute(self, query):
6666
self.cursor.execute(utf8encode(query))
6767
retVal = True
6868
except (cx_Oracle.DatabaseError), msg:
69-
logger.warn(msg)
69+
logger.warn("(remote) %s" % msg)
7070
except cx_Oracle.InternalError, msg:
7171
raise sqlmapConnectionException, msg
7272

plugins/dbms/postgresql/connector.py

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-61,7 +61,7 @@ def execute(self, query):
6161
self.cursor.execute(query)
6262
retVal = True
6363
except (psycopg2.OperationalError, psycopg2.ProgrammingError), msg:
64-
logger.warn(msg)
64+
logger.warn(("(remote) %s" % msg).strip())
6565
except psycopg2.InternalError, msg:
6666
raise sqlmapConnectionException, msg
6767

plugins/dbms/sqlite/connector.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-71,14 +71,14 @@ def fetchall(self):
7171
try:
7272
return self.cursor.fetchall()
7373
except self.__sqlite.OperationalError, msg:
74-
logger.warn(msg[0])
74+
logger.warn("(remote) %s" % msg[0])
7575
return None
7676

7777
def execute(self, query):
7878
try:
7979
self.cursor.execute(utf8encode(query))
8080
except self.__sqlite.OperationalError, msg:
81-
logger.warn(msg[0])
81+
logger.warn("(remote) %s" % msg[0])
8282
except self.__sqlite.DatabaseError, msg:
8383
raise sqlmapConnectionException, msg[0]
8484

plugins/dbms/sybase/connector.py

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-52,14 +52,14 @@ def fetchall(self):
5252
try:
5353
return self.cursor.fetchall()
5454
except (pymssql.ProgrammingError, pymssql.OperationalError, _mssql.MssqlDatabaseException), msg:
55-
logger.warn(msg)
55+
logger.warn("(remote) %s" % msg)
5656
return None
5757

5858
def execute(self, query):
5959
try:
6060
self.cursor.execute(utf8encode(query))
6161
except (pymssql.OperationalError, pymssql.ProgrammingError), msg:
62-
logger.warn(msg)
62+
logger.warn("(remote) %s" % msg)
6363
except pymssql.InternalError, msg:
6464
raise sqlmapConnectionException, msg
6565

xml/queries.xml

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-97,9 +97,9 @@
9797
<substring query="SUBSTR((%s)::text,%d,%d)"/>
9898
<case query="SELECT (CASE WHEN (%s) THEN '1' ELSE '0' END)"/>
9999
<inference query="ASCII(SUBSTR((%s)::text,%d,1)) > %d"/>
100-
<banner query="SELECT VERSION()"/>
101-
<current_user query="SELECT CURRENT_USER"/>
102-
<current_db query="SELECT CURRENT_DATABASE()"/>
100+
<banner query="VERSION()"/>
101+
<current_user query="CURRENT_USER"/>
102+
<current_db query="CURRENT_DATABASE()"/>
103103
<is_dba query="(SELECT usesuper=true FROM pg_user WHERE usename=CURRENT_USER OFFSET 0 LIMIT 1)"/>
104104
<check_udf query="(SELECT proname='%s' FROM pg_proc WHERE proname='%s' OFFSET 0 LIMIT 1)"/>
105105
<users>

0 commit comments

Comments
 (0)